Output 23e81e3e5517d9b826b7f41c7dac3d682a0f7c7aa09bd88f7afddadde59a975d:0

value
76800
script pubkey
OP_0 OP_PUSHBYTES_20 8be809a57e156956b812eb2d9f00357af184a9ee
address
bc1q305qnft7z454dwqjavke7qp40tccf20w9jgf6t
transaction
23e81e3e5517d9b826b7f41c7dac3d682a0f7c7aa09bd88f7afddadde59a975d
confirmations
181139
spent
true